3.2V 50Ah LiFePO4 EV Cell Laser Welding Battery for E-Bike, Solar & Energy Storage
The 3.2V 50Ah EV Cell (Laser Welding – 11000) is a high-performance LiFePO₄ (Lithium Iron Phosphate) battery cell engineered for electric vehicles, energy storage systems, and industrial applications. Designed with advanced laser welding technology, this cell ensures strong internal connections, improved conductivity, and enhanced durability for long-term use.
With a 3.2V nominal voltage and 50Ah capacity, this EV-grade cell delivers stable power output and high energy efficiency. Its robust construction and superior chemistry make it an ideal choice for battery pack assembly in e-bikes, EVs, solar storage systems, and backup power solutions.
EV-Grade LiFePO₄ Cell: High safety and thermal stability
Laser Welding Technology (11000): Strong internal bonding and low resistance
High Capacity: 50Ah for extended runtime
Stable Voltage Output: 3.2V nominal for consistent performance
Long Cycle Life: 2000–4000+ cycles depending on usage
Eco-Friendly & Safe Chemistry: Reduced risk of overheating or fire
